Are you starting to plan your children’s Spring Vacation activities?  The National Geographic Museum in Washington DC has a number of wonderful family-friendly events, starting in March.

On March 8, “Real Pirates” will open at the National Geographic Museum (and stay up through September 2), making it an ideal stop for families in town during spring and summer school breaks. “Real Pirates: The Untold Story of the Whydah from Slave Ship to Pirate Ship,” tells the story of a slave ship turned pirate ship and the diverse people whose lives converged on the vessel. Many of the artifacts from the ship will be on display in the exhibit, including weapons such as swords, cannons, muskets and pistols as well as daily necessities such as tools, kitchen utensils, buttons, coins and personal belongings from the captain’s quarters. In addition, visitors can climb aboard a replica of the ship and experience what it was like in the captain’s quarters and below deck.

 Additionally, The National Geographic Museum will be showing the film “Meerkats 3D,” beginning March 2 in its Grosvenor Auditorium.  Narrated by Oscar-nominated actress Emily Watson, “Meerkats 3D” takes audiences on a journey with a family of meerkats as they cope with the twists and turns of life in the Kalahari Desert. Three viewings will be held each Saturday and Sunday through the spring.

And, lastly, the Museum invites children ages 9 to 16 to sign up for “The Art of Nature Writing”, a writing class for the next generation of National Geographic writers. Taught by New York Times bestselling author Jennifer Holland, the course is $30 per child  and will be held on Saturday, March 9.  Tickets can be purchased here.

Price
Surprisingly, the cost of seeing a movie at the National Geographic Museum is minimal, especially compared to the going price of movies these days!  To see the 3-D Movie, tickets are $7.  If you’d like to see the 3-D Movie plus have admission to the Museum, the price will be $16 for adults and $12 for kids.  Or, if you’d prefer to skip the movie and just peruse the Museum:

Admission to the National Geographic Museum
Adults – $8
Members/Military/Seniors (over 62)/Students/Groups (25+) – $6
Children (ages 5–12) – $4
School and Youth Groups (18 and under) – Free (for info on how to reserve a trip, click here)
Photography exhibitions in the Museum’s M Street gallery and outdoors are free.

Admission may be purchased online, in person, or by calling 1 (202) 857-7700 Monday through Friday 9:00 AM – 5:00 PM EST.  A per ticket transaction fee will be assessed at check out for online purchasing. There is no additional fee for tickets purchased in person. Tickets allow for entry every 30 minutes. You may enter the museum at any point within your ticket’s 30-minute window, or at alternate times if there is availability, and stay as long as you wish. There are no refunds or exchanges.

Hours
10:00 AM to 6:00 PM daily. Closed December 25.
The last tickets will be sold at 5:15 p.m. with entry allowed until 5:30 p.m., with 30 minutes until closing.

Location
National Geographic Museum is centrally located in downtown Washington, D.C., at 17th and M Streets NW. The Museum is convenient to two Metro stops: Farragut North (red line) and Farragut West (blue/orange lines).   There is also street parking and several garages  near National Geographic.
